Graduate in Training - Process Engineer

Purpose

The Graduate in Training - Process Engineer role is a growth and career development opportunity within Methanex and the Engineering job family. Whilst the Graduate in Training (GiT) Program focus is on providing graduates with the knowledge and skills for the technical elements of the role, the program also provides graduates cross-functional assignments. The GiT will rotate to different departments for exposure to the entire engineering function and processes, as well as the wider Methanex business operation.

The Process GiT provides effective process and utilities engineering services to Methanex Geismar in order to achieve daily operational excellence and to drive down unit cost of production, improve production capability, and/or minimize overall risk of harm to people, risk of harm to the environment or risk of lost production.

Responsibilities

  • Supports the Process Engineering Lead or designate to ensure an effective Process Engineering service is consistently provided to the Operations Department to achieve daily excellence in the areas of plant operation, reliability, safety, productivity, efficiency and plant change.
  • Provides process engineering support for plant changes using the Plant Change Request procedures. Acts as a PCR leader for specified PCRs and is an active team member of specified project teams dealing with major plant changes.
  • Identifies, evaluates and executes continuous improvement opportunities to drive down unit cost of production, improve production capability and/or minimize overall risk of harm to people and the environment.
  • Participates in hazard/risk reviews required for all plant changes. Acts as a leader at review meetings for projects in line with experience.
  • Works within the MOC (Management of Change) process for engineering changes.
  • Monitors and collects equipment and plant performance data during equipment and plant start-up.
  • Checks new equipment against performance specifications and reports on the same.
  • Checks plant performance against heat and material balance specifications and reports on the same.
  • Reviews Technical and Operating procedures to achieve competency in the process.
  • Checks P&ID design pressures against stamped drawings and datasheets.
